Working Principle:
The MCP4911T-E/MC operates by receiving digital input data through a serial interface, typically SPI (Serial Peripheral Interface). This digital data, consisting of binary codes representing the desired output voltage, is then processed internally by the DAC core. The DAC core converts the digital input into a corresponding analog voltage, which is then output through the device's analog output pin.
Key Technical Features:
- Resolution: The MCP4911T-E/MC offers resolution up to 10 bits, providing precise control over the output voltage levels.
- Output Voltage Range: It supports a wide output voltage range, typically from 0 to Vref, where Vref is the reference voltage provided to the device.
- SPI Interface: The device utilizes a Serial Peripheral Interface (SPI) for communication, allowing for easy integration with microcontrollers and other digital systems.
- Low Power Consumption: With low power consumption characteristics, the MCP4911T-E/MC is suitable for battery-powered and low-power applications.
- Internal Voltage Reference: It features an internal voltage reference option, eliminating the need for an external voltage reference in certain applications.
- Fast Settling Time: The device offers fast settling time, ensuring rapid response to changes in the input digital data.
- Small Package: Available in small surface-mount packages, the MCP4911T-E/MC is space-efficient and suitable for compact designs.
Application Scenarios:
In industrial automation, the MCP4911T-E/MC can be utilized in process control systems to generate precise analog control signals for actuators, valves, and motor speed control.
In audio applications, such as audio synthesis and signal generation, the MCP4911T-E/MC can be used to generate audio waveforms with high fidelity and accuracy.
In test and measurement equipment, the MCP4911T-E/MC can serve as a voltage output source for calibrating and testing analog circuits and sensors.
